Questions & Answers
Q: Why do many of us spend so much time trying to appear normal?
We fear that if people know our true thoughts and behaviors, they will reject or isolate us. This stems from our evolutionary past when such rejection meant death.
Q: Is it bad to want to be normal?
It's not inherently bad, but prioritizing societal acceptance over authenticity can prevent us from fully expressing ourselves and achieving extraordinary results.
Q: Why is embracing our weirdness considered a superpower?
By embracing our weirdness, we tap into our uniqueness and unlock our true potential. This allows us to stand out, create meaningful impact, and achieve exceptional outcomes.
Q: How should we deal with reactions when expressing our weirdness?
When others react with shock, indifference, or mockery, it doesn't mean there's something wrong with us. It simply means we haven't found someone who appreciates and aligns with our particular brand of weirdness yet.
